New to Scribus.

Using 1.3.3.14 on Windows XP-Pro.

Producing a 48 page magazine and am having
trouble when producing a PDF.

The small 7 pt Arial fonts look bad.

Currently, I am only using Times New Roman
and Arial TT.

Could someone point me to equivalent fonts that will
look nice at any size and print well in a PDF?
